From 38283bced8bc75f12af7bc0d0a9b135d7f42beea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Elijah Newren Date: Fri, 24 Nov 2023 12:10:36 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] replay: add an important FIXME comment about gpg signing We want to be able to handle signed commits in some way in the future, but we are not ready to do it now. So for the time being let's just add a FIXME comment to remind us about it. These are different ways we could handle them: - in case of a cli user and if there was an interactive mode, we could perhaps ask if the user wants to sign again - we could add an option to just fail if there are signed commits Co-authored-by: Christian Couder Signed-off-by: Elijah Newren Signed-off-by: Christian Couder Signed-off-by: Junio C Hamano --- builtin/replay.c |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/builtin/replay.c b/builtin/replay.c index 2f664218be..384bb4ddd3 100644 --- a/builtin/replay.c +++ b/builtin/replay.c @@ -62,7 +62,7 @@ static struct commit *create_commit(struct tree *tree, struct object *obj; struct commit_list *parents = NULL; char *author; - char *sign_commit = NULL; + char *sign_commit = NULL; /* FIXME: cli users might want to sign again */ struct commit_extra_header *extra; struct strbuf msg = STRBUF_INIT; const char *out_enc = get_commit_output_encoding(); -- 2.47.2
